India Glycols Ltd Technical Momentum Shifts Signal Bullish Outlook Amid Market Volatility

India Glycols Ltd has witnessed a notable shift in its technical momentum, moving from a mildly bullish to a bullish trend, supported by a mix of positive and mixed signals across key indicators such as MACD, RSI, Bollinger Bands, and moving averages. This technical evolution, coupled with strong relative returns against the Sensex, suggests a cautiously optimistic outlook for this small-cap commodity chemicals player.

Technical Trend Evolution and Momentum Analysis

Recent technical assessments reveal that India Glycols Ltd’s overall trend has upgraded from mildly bullish to bullish, reflecting growing investor confidence and improving price momentum. The daily moving averages have turned bullish, indicating that short-term price action is gaining strength. This is a critical development as moving averages often serve as dynamic support and resistance levels, guiding traders on potential entry and exit points.

The weekly MACD (Moving Average Convergence Divergence) indicator is firmly bullish, signalling upward momentum in the medium term. However, the monthly MACD remains mildly bearish, suggesting some caution for longer-term investors as the broader trend has yet to fully confirm sustained strength. This divergence between weekly and monthly MACD readings highlights a transitional phase where short- and medium-term momentum is improving faster than the longer-term trend.

RSI (Relative Strength Index) readings on both weekly and monthly charts currently show no definitive signal, indicating that the stock is neither overbought nor oversold. This neutral RSI stance suggests that there is room for further price appreciation without immediate risk of a sharp reversal due to overextension.

Bollinger Bands and KST Indicators Confirm Bullish Bias

Bollinger Bands, which measure volatility and potential price breakouts, are bullish on both weekly and monthly timeframes. This alignment across timeframes points to a strengthening price range and potential for continued upward movement. The KST (Know Sure Thing) indicator, a momentum oscillator, is bullish on the weekly chart but mildly bearish on the monthly, mirroring the MACD’s mixed signals and reinforcing the notion of a medium-term uptrend with some longer-term caution.

Dow Theory analysis also supports this view, with a mildly bullish stance on the weekly timeframe and a mildly bearish outlook monthly. This suggests that while the stock is showing signs of accumulation and upward price waves in the near term, the broader market forces may still be digesting prior gains.

Volume and On-Balance Volume (OBV) Insights

Volume-based indicators provide additional context to price movements. The On-Balance Volume (OBV) indicator is bullish on the monthly chart but shows no clear trend weekly. This implies that longer-term accumulation is taking place, with buying pressure gradually increasing, although short-term volume patterns remain inconclusive. The lack of a weekly OBV trend suggests that recent price gains may not yet be fully confirmed by volume, warranting close monitoring.

Price Action and Key Levels

India Glycols Ltd closed at ₹1,072.40, marginally down by 0.14% from the previous close of ₹1,073.85 on 7 Jul 2026. The stock traded within a range of ₹1,055.45 to ₹1,107.70 during the day, showing intraday volatility but maintaining a position well above its 52-week low of ₹793.95. The 52-week high stands at ₹1,222.85, indicating a potential upside of approximately 14% from current levels if the stock approaches this peak again.

The daily moving averages’ bullish stance suggests that the stock is currently supported near its short-term averages, which may act as a floor in case of minor pullbacks. Investors should watch these levels closely as a break below could signal a loss of momentum.

Relative Performance Versus Sensex

India Glycols Ltd has demonstrated robust relative strength compared to the benchmark Sensex index across multiple time horizons. Over the past week, the stock surged 9.36%, significantly outperforming the Sensex’s 2.03% gain. Similarly, in the last month, India Glycols rose 9.60%, nearly doubling the Sensex’s 5.44% advance.

Year-to-date returns for India Glycols stand at 5.25%, contrasting sharply with the Sensex’s negative return of -8.14%. Over one year, the stock posted a modest 1.58% gain while the Sensex declined by 6.17%. These figures underscore the stock’s resilience amid broader market weakness.

Longer-term performance is even more striking. Over three years, India Glycols has delivered a staggering 239.96% return, vastly outpacing the Sensex’s 19.00%. Over five years, the stock returned 207.15% compared to the Sensex’s 48.10%. The decade-long return is extraordinary at 2,057.75%, dwarfing the Sensex’s 188.16% gain. This exceptional long-term track record highlights the company’s strong growth trajectory and value creation for shareholders.

Investor Takeaway and Outlook

India Glycols Ltd’s recent technical parameter changes signal a positive shift in price momentum, supported by bullish daily moving averages, weekly MACD, and Bollinger Bands across weekly and monthly charts. While some monthly indicators such as MACD and KST remain mildly bearish, the overall trend is improving, suggesting a potential medium-term uptrend.

The stock’s strong relative performance against the Sensex, especially over the medium and long term, reinforces its appeal as a growth-oriented small-cap in the commodity chemicals sector. However, the mixed signals on monthly momentum indicators and the absence of clear RSI signals advise caution and the need for close monitoring of key support levels.

Investors should consider India Glycols as a stock with improving technical health and a solid historical return profile, but one that still carries some risk given its small-cap status and sector volatility. The recent Mojo Grade upgrade to Hold reflects this balanced view, recommending a watchful stance rather than aggressive accumulation at this stage.

Overall, the technical momentum shift combined with strong relative returns makes India Glycols Ltd a noteworthy candidate for investors seeking exposure to commodity chemicals with a growth bias, provided they remain vigilant to evolving market conditions and technical signals.
